Parliamentary bypolls: AL candidates for three seats

Politics 2021-06-12, 3:35pm

Awami League's party logo



Dhaka, Jun 12 : The ruling Awami League has announced candidates for the upcoming bypolls to the three parliamentary constituencies of Dhaka-14, Sylhet-3 and Cumilla-5.
While Aga Khan Mintu has been picked as the party candidate for Dhaka-14, Habibur Rahman has been named for Sylhet-3 and Abul Hashem Khan for Cumilla-5, the ruling party said in a release on Saturday.
A total of 94 aspirants collected nomination papers from the Awami League to try their luck in the bypolls to the parliamentary constituencies.
The Awami League said that 34 nomination papers were sold for Dhaka-14, 25 for Sylhet-3, and 35 for Cumilla-5. The bypolls are slated for July 28.
The would-be candidates collected forms from Awami League’s President Sheikh Hasia's political office in Dhmonadhi maintaining Covid-19 health protocols, said the party.
The three parliamentary seats became vacant due to the deaths of the respective MPs. Sylhet-3 MP Mahmud Us Samad died on March 11, Dhaka-14 MP Aslamul Haque on April 4 and Comilla-5 MP Abdul Matin Khasru passed away on April 14.
As voting in these parliamentary constituencies could not take place in the first 90 days due to the Covid-induced lockdown in the country, the bypolls are  slated for next month, reports UNB.
